Analysis

The most recent figure for gross value added at basic prices (gva) in Bosnia and Herzegovina is 36.41 billion constant LCU, measured in 2025. That is the highest value across all 26 years on record.

The figure is up 1.6% on the previous year and up 31.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, gross value added at basic prices (gva) in Bosnia and Herzegovina peaked at 36.41 billion constant LCU in 2025 and was at its lowest, 18.16 billion constant LCU, in 2000.

Bosnia and Herzegovina ranks 149th of 196 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 26 years of available data.

Gross value added at basic prices (GVA) in Bosnia and Herzegovina, year by year

Annual values for Gross value added at basic prices (GVA) (constant LCU) in Bosnia and Herzegovina, 2000 to 2025.
Year constant LCU Change
2000 18.16 billion constant LCU
2001 18.56 billion constant LCU +2.1%
2002 19.45 billion constant LCU +4.8%
2003 20.17 billion constant LCU +3.7%
2004 21.42 billion constant LCU +6.2%
2005 22.23 billion constant LCU +3.8%
2006 23.44 billion constant LCU +5.4%
2007 24.79 billion constant LCU +5.8%
2008 26.14 billion constant LCU +5.5%
2009 25.37 billion constant LCU -2.9%
2010 25.55 billion constant LCU +0.7%
2011 25.79 billion constant LCU +0.9%
2012 25.56 billion constant LCU -0.9%
2013 26.17 billion constant LCU +2.4%
2014 26.47 billion constant LCU +1.1%
2015 27.67 billion constant LCU +4.5%
2016 28.55 billion constant LCU +3.2%
2017 29.50 billion constant LCU +3.3%
2018 30.61 billion constant LCU +3.8%
2019 31.49 billion constant LCU +2.8%
2020 30.62 billion constant LCU -2.7%
2021 32.76 billion constant LCU +7.0%
2022 34.12 billion constant LCU +4.2%
2023 34.82 billion constant LCU +2.0%
2024 35.83 billion constant LCU +2.9%
2025 36.41 billion constant LCU +1.6%

Gross value added at basic prices reflects the price of products receivable by the producer exclusive of taxes payable on products and inclusive of subsidies receivable on products, less intermediate consumption valued at purchasers' prices.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ment varies by country. This series is expressed in local currency units.
